#!/bin/bash
## @brief script de raccordement à un cluster du serveur Mariadb Galera
## @author Michée Lengronne
set -e

##Ip d'un serveur du cluster

IP_SERVEUR=127.0.0.1

######################################################
##Mise en archive de la configuration pour un serveur racine

mv /etc/mysql/conf.d/mariadb.cnf /etc/mysql/conf.d/mariadb.bak

##Création du fichier de raccordement

cat > /etc/mysql/conf.d/mariadb2.bak <<EOF
[mysqld]
wsrep_cluster_address='gcomm://IPSERVEUR'
wsrep_provider=/usr/lib/galera/libgalera_smm.so
wsrep_sst_method=rsync
EOF

sed 's/IPSERVEUR/'"$IP_SERVEUR"'/' /etc/mysql/conf.d/mariadb2.bak > /etc/mysql/conf.d/mariadb.cnf

##Démarrer le serveur

/etc/init.d/mysql restart
